The AGM-114 Hellfire is an American air-to-surface missile (ASM) first developed for anti-armor use, [6] later developed for precision [7] drone strikes against other target types, especially high-value targets. [8] It was originally developed under the name " Heliborne laser, fire-and-forget missile", which led to the colloquial name "Hellfire ...

  5. Mar 22, 2021 · The unit (plus support and other related equipment) price is $150,000. In 2015, Iraq purchased 5,000 AGM-114K/N/R Hellfire missiles and 10 114K M36E9 Captive Air Training Missiles for $800 million, which puts the unit cost at around $160,000. A year earlier, Iraq ordered 500 AGM-114K/R Hellfire missiles for $82 million.

  6. Sep 27, 2021 · Hellfire is an air-to-ground, laser guided, subsonic missile with significant antitank capacity. It can also be used as an air-to-air weapon against helicopters or slow-moving fixed-wing aircraft.

  7. Jan 21, 2020 · The AGM-114 Hellfire II is an air-to-ground missile developed primarily for the anti-armour role. It is a combat-proven tactical missile system using multiple launch platforms based on air, sea and ground. The Hellfire II air-to-ground missile system (AGMS) provides heavy anti-armour capability for attack helicopters.
